Before Solar: Understanding Your Electric Bill
And then, before we proceed to explain the effect of solar panels, we must take a look at what a typical electricity bill consists of:
- Energy Usage (kWh): The total number of kilowatt-hours of electricity used each month.
- Rate per kWh: This is the rate that the utility charges the customer per kilowatt-hour.
- Fixed Fees: The fixed fees are delivery, service fees, or maintenance fees that do not change.
- Taxes and Surcharges: These are charges that are imposed by the Government depending on the locality.
And that is without solar; all the units of energy you consume in your household are bought to you by the utility company, or in other words, you are completely reliant on electricity produced by the grid.
How Do Solar Panels Work?
Solar panels work as follows to get the billings changes:
- Sunlight Capture: Solar panels have photovoltaic (PV) cells that absorb sunlight.
- Electricity Generation: The PV cells change the sunbeams into direct current (DC).
- Inverter Conversion: A solar inverter converts DC to an alternating current (AC), which can be used in domestic appliances.
- Direct Application: Your home takes direct use of electricity because it is generated.
- Oversupply Power: When the amount of production is more than the amount consumed, then excess energy is sent to the electric grid (or stored in a battery in the case of a battery).
Solar panels generate renewable energy that is clean and does not give you dependency of the utility company.

Understanding Net Metering
The above is known as net metering, which is the basis of Solar Savings.
Net metering: This is a billing system that most utilities provide, and this option will enable you to store the excess electricity that your panels generate as a bank.
When You Export Power: Additional solar power goes to the grid and your utility will give you credits on your bill.
When You Import Power: At night or on a cloudy day, your home is fed on the grid. Rather, this usage is offset, actually, by your credits.
End Result: You will only pay for the electricity that you use (the net between grid power and solar credits)

Influencing Factors of Solar Savings
This is because your savings will be determined by several factors:
- Size of the system: The bigger the system, the more energy is compensated.
- Roof and Location: The sun exposure and shading influence the panel efficiency.
- Electricity Rates: The higher utility cost will make your financial savings higher.
- State Policies: Benefits can be affected by the availability of net metering or time-of-use billing.
- Habits of consumption: The higher the energy consumption of the home during the day, the higher the savings.
- Battery Storage: A battery will also enable you to conserve the unused solar energy, which will further decrease your dependence on the grid.

How to Read Your Post-Solar Electric Bill
Once you solarize your power, your bill might be different. Here’s what to focus on:
- Grid Imports: The power that your house used was supplied by the utility.
- Grid Exports: Solar energy that was sent back to the grid.
- Net Usage: This is a difference between imports and exports.
- Solar Credits: Credits accrued and cut your bills.
- Fixed Fees: Delivery and connection charges that would not decrease with solar.
These terms can be looked at to understand savings as well as energy efficiency.
